1 hour ago, hawkhero said:

I use PFPX for flight planning. Any issues exporting to the Airbus? I’ saving up for FSLabs A320. Almost there!

No problem. Just select PFX flight plan as format and export the flight plan as PDF. I then save this file into the FSlabs uplink folder. Did it yesterday with P3D 4.1 and the new bus.

1 hour ago, Zimmerbz said:

This is something I don't understand and hopefully someone can shed some light.  I am not technical nor am I a "gamer" so my knowledge of frames, specs, etc. are minimal.  I have both the PMDG and FSL320.  I enjoy them both.  People talk about framerates all the time and how one is lower than the other, so on and so forth.  In comparing "frames" between the 2 planes, yes PMDG might be a few more than FSL.  However, what does that even mean?  My eye cannot tell the difference between these "numbers" that people are reporting on.  Both are visually very smooth to me whether it is 10 frames or 50 flying with complex scenery and payware airports.  In fact, I would say that both planes are smooth for me, the FSL bus (though "less frame rates") is WAY smoother than PMDG when flying at night and with dynamic lighting on.  Yes, I might have a few hiccups when something is loading but shouldn't people be more concerned with a smooth flight visually than what some number tells you when you hit Shift Z?  I've see that number low and I have seen it high but it doesn't affect the smoothness of the sim. 

There is no way that 10 frames per second is optimally smooth. When you get proper, fast, consistent frame rates, the sim feels much more like flying. 24 frames per second can fool the human brain for a movie, but you want more than that for flight sim. Try aerofly FS2, locked at 120 frames per second. That's smooth, and that's what's most of the gaming world expects these days. It's only fsx'ers who've been trained to accept the ridiculously low frame rates we've dealt with over the last 10'years!

Over and above that, if you're flying vr - like I and many others in 2017 are - you will need 45 frames per second minimum, otherwise you are going to be airsick on a flight of any decent length.

I can get that with the PMDG planes. I get half that - around 24 fps in vr mode - with the Airbus. For me, It's the difference between flying a plane regularly on multi-hour flights, or leaving it in the hangar.

Unfortunately, no hardware in the world will comfortably run this plane in VR at the current time.
